alpha,alpha'-Dichloro-p-xylene Usage And Synthesis
Chemical Propertieswhite to light yellow crystal powde
Usesα,α′-Dichloro-p-xylene is a monomer used in preparation of poly(p-phenylene vinylene(PPV) nanotubes and nanorods by chemical vapor deposition (CVD) polymerization method 1 . α,α′-Dichloro-p-xylene was used in a study to investigate the effect of CVD monomer selection and reaction conditions on the resulting PPV polymer layer composition and luminescence properties 2 .

General Descriptionα,α′-Dichloro-p-xylene undergoes phase transfer catalysed polycondensation with t-butylcyanoacetate to form carbon-carbon chain polymer.
Flammability and ExplosibilityNot classified
Purification MethodsCrystallise the xylene from *benzene and dry it under vacuum. [Beilstein 5 IV 967.]
